Condivisione della tecnologia

Protocollo STOMP nel websocket: sockjs-client e stompjs

2024-07-12

한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ina

1. Introduzione

Quando si utilizzano WebSocket per la comunicazione in tempo reale, un'implementazione comune consiste nell'utilizzare il protocollo STOMP. STOMP (Simple Text Oriented Messaging Protocol) è un protocollo leggero solitamente utilizzato per la comunicazione tra client e broker di messaggi, come WebSocket.Di seguito è riportata una spiegazione dettagliata dei passaggi dalla connessione, sottoscrizione, invio dell'elaborazione alla chiusura e il motivo per cui è possibile farlostompClient.send Specificare il percorso del messaggio in .

  1. Collegare

In WebSocket, la connessione è solitamente il primo passo, stabilendo un canale di comunicazione tra il client e il server.

const socket = new SockJS('/ws');
const stompClient = Stomp.over
  • 1